About us
Leukocare AG, based in Martinsried, Germany is a biotechnology company specializing in the development of biopharmaceutical formulations. Operating at the interface of drug and product development, Leukocare combines in-depth knowledge of formulation development with bioinformatics and artificial intelligence. Leukocare's innovative best-in-class drug product formulations can be used for a wide range of modalities: Biologics & Biosimilars, Vaccines & Viral Vectors, and Biofunctionalized Devices. Currently, Leukocare employs 50 people.
